Chapter 6: The truth
When there was only three of them left in the room, Curo looked a little fidgety. He didn't know who the lady was, so he didn't know how to act around her. After a few minutes of silence, Jack pulled one of the chairs out and gestured Curo to sit down. The arrangements made it so, that Jack was sitting in the middle, with his wife on his right hand and Curo at his left. After Curo sat down, Jack took a deep breath and started, "Curo, how much do you know about the necklace you are wearing?"
He pointed at a necklace Curo had had all his life, It was the only thing his parents had given him and his only clue to them. The chain was made of steel and was extremely sturdy. Hanging from it was a little pitch black metal plate. Curo took the necklace out from under his clothes and looked at it before saying, "I only know that this is the one thing my parents left for me. You could also say that this is the only thing they ever gave me."
When Jack and his wife heard that, their hearts tightened. They knew exactly what that necklace was and who it came from. Jack slowly opened his mouth and said, "Since you have decided to stay here, it is time for you to hear the truth." Jack did a small pause to see that he had Curo's full attention before continuing, "You are our grandchild and that necklace was given to you by my son aka your father, right after you were born. Due to various circumstances they had to leave you at Nailu, in the hands of a group of beggars so that you wouldn't suffer the same fate as them."
When Curo heard that, his whole world collapsed in an instant. He knew that Jack wasn't the kind of a person to just joke around with things like these. "You are my grandparents? What happened to my parents then, where are they, how are they doing?" He instantly started bombarding them with questions, he was still a 7-year old, who had never seen his parents.

When he heard from Jack that he was his grandfather, he tried to where his parents were. Before Jack could open his mouth, his wife stood up and said in a gentle voice, "Come child, I'll take you to where your parents are sleeping." Curo looked at the woman and asked in a small voice, "What is your name?" The woman smiled and said, "My name is Kertu." She walked to Curo and took his hand. Jack could only stay silent for now, as he knew that Kertu was a lot better at things like these, than he ever was. He silently followed them as Kertu led Curo by his hand and soon they reached the back side of the mansion.
They left via the gate and after walking for 5 minutes, they reached a small hill. On the hill was cherry blossom tree that was currently in full bloom. Under the tree were two gravestones. Kertu let go of Curo's hand and lightly shoved him towards the gravestones, from where he read the names of the people buried there. "Enn Tuul and Lauren Tuul." He mumbled to himself in a soft voice as his fingers ran across the name engravings.
"These are your parents gravestones. We only reached them when your father was already dead and your mother was drawing her last breath. When we asked, where you were, your mother could only say that they left you in Nailu. As our clansmen transported their bodies here, most of our clan was searching for you in Nailu. We searched every place we could think of but we never found you. After giving up hope for it, we left some of our clansmen in the city to keep looking around and inform us immediately, should any clue to your whereabouts surface. After seven years, we finally found a solid lead and Ivar went to look for you himself and it seemed that heavens had not abandoned us yet, for him to find you." Kertu told him the reason he was abandoned on the streets and why they hadn't picked him up sooner.
Curos head however was blank, the more he heard, the more he started to regret his decision of staying here. He would have lived better if he had never known, what really happened to his parents. With vacant eyes he asked, "Who killed them and why?" Hearing this Jack finally opened his mouth again and said, "They were killed because of a flame that they held. This flame is also inside you." Curo looked at Jack with eyes that didn't seem to understand anything he had just said. Jack saw the look of confusion in his eyes and opened his palm, where a black flame manifested itself.

"This is a Yang Flame, it is also known as an Asura Flame. Only people with special bodies can harbor it, the flame has to be in the body since birth. The Yang flame can burn everything and is extremely tyrannical." As Jack said that Kertu walked closer to Curo and knelt down. She opened her palm and a white flame came to life on top of it. "This is a Yin Flame also known as the Nuwa Flame. It has the same criteria as the Asura Flame. This flame however, has the ability to heal and can bring a person back to his peak condition even from his last breath."
As Curo registered what they just said and showed, he asked, "And I also have this Flame in my body?" Jack slowly nodded and said, "Yes, you do. A person born from the union between a Yin Flame holder and a Yang Flame holder is always born with the Yang flame. When you start cultivating in a technique and reach the first star of Student level, you will be able to awaken the Flame, at that time you will know, where that flame comes from and what it's purpose is." Jack walked closer to Curo and also sat down about a meter from him.
"Why did my parents have to die because of this flame, weren't others supposed to not handle the flame?" Curo asked in a sad voice, now that he knew why his parents had died, he regretted ever finding anything out. He finally realized, why people said curiosity killed that cat and that ignorance is a blizz. Jacks face turned ugly and he said, "Everyone knows, that these flames will kill everyone who isn't their "original owner" so to speak but there are always exceptions. Some people think that they have what it takes to tame the flame because they are a bit better talented than others, others just do it out of greed. They even developed special formations to extract the flame from ones body and transfer it to another person."
When Curo heard that, he immediately felt rage welling up inside him. He thought to himself, "Just because of greed or arrogance, they killed people who had something they didn't and ruined my life as well due to it."Seeing Curo's eyes filled with rage, Jack said in a cold tone, "The people who killed your parents are all dead, I personally made sure of that and in this world, no one dares to start a fight with our clan. Every now and then, some jackasses from other planes come to wreak havoc but they soon meet their end, before managing to do anything to an Asura or Nuwa Flame holder." He tried to quell Curos anger and assure him, that no one would dare to pull off that stunt again.
Since the sun had already set, Kertu decided that it was for the best that they all turned in for the night. Curo could only blankly nod, his mind was currently occupied trying to process what Jack and Kertu had told him today. When they reached the mansion, Jack separated from them, heading out to the capital. He would return in a week, so until then, Kertu was in charge of telling him what he wanted to know.
When Curo reached his room, Kertu didn't leave immediately. She sat next to Curo, until he fell asleep before going off to her own bed.
